Kalispell Fire Capt. Kirk Pederson talks to youths after sliding down a fire pole in front of an eager group of home-school students and parents. The students were touring Kalispell Fire Department Station 61 on a field trip. Home schooling is on the rise in the Flathead Valley. There were 159 more students being home schooled this year compared to the 2012 school year. (Hilary Matheson/The Daily Inter Lake)
